发明名称 THERMAL TRANSFER MATERIAL
摘要 PURPOSE:To permit a good quality printing even on a recording medium of insufficient surface smoothness by constituting a secondary ink layer of heat fusion type binder with its cohesive force larger than that of a primary ink layer of similar binder and by providing the secondary ink layer of a specified thickness. CONSTITUTION:A primary ink layer 3-1 and a secondary ink layer 3-2 of thermal transfer type are formed on a substrate 2 of known film or paper and, at least one of the two layers has a coloring agent dispersed or dissolved in it. The primary ink layer may easily be peeled from its substrate when heated, and a cohesive force of the secondary ink layer is larger than that of the primary one, and the layer thickness of the former is 0.01mum or more and under 1mum. The ink layer 3 is locally heated by printing or transfer patterns. The primary ink layer has a weak adhesion to the substrate and its cohesive force of the layer itself is weak, dresulting in easy peeling, and the secondary ink layer has a strong cohesion force and has a specified thickness, resulting in continuous heating dots and a softened and fused ink layer has a strong hold on a recording medium by the pressure of heat head. Therefore, all dots to which voltage is applied becomes satisfactorily transferable even onto a recording medium of insufficient surface smoothness.
